On Sunday, NASCAR raced at WWT Raceway. The race saw a record number of cautions. The new track record has been set at 18.

And despite his reputation, Hocevar caused none of them.

Carson Hocevar comments

“I just wanna apologize to all the nascar podcast listeners out there,” Carson Hocevar stated via Facebook.

“Although there was a record high amount of cautions. The 77 didn’t cause any so it’s gonna be a slow news week. Maybe pick up a hobby and resume your podcast listening after we try again at Bristol.”

After the race, Hocevar asked officials to open the frontstretch gate to the grandstands. He then sat on the pit wall and signed autographs for the fans, well after the checkered flag.

The race itself didn’t go incident free for Hocevar. He was in-fact involved in an incident. But, as far as him not being the cause, true.
